Monaco interested in Spartak Moscow’s star player
In January, Monaco would actively search the market for a successor, most likely on loan, Hütter stated. Although a move for Randal Kolo Muani of Paris Saint-Germain has been suggested, he is by no means an inexpensive alternative, and PSG is not seeking a straightforward loan agreement given the Premier League’s keen interest.
Manfred Ugalde states that another target has recently surfaced (Mohamed Toubache-Ter). At the beginning of 2024, the Costa Rican international arrived at Spartak Moscow from FC Twente. He has scored 15 goals in 18 league outings so far this season. Monaco is evaluating the striker’s potential transfer in an effort to provide Breel Embolo and George Ilenikhena more competition.
